Smoked Brisket Tacos

Leftover brisket makes terrific tacos.

Salty cotija cheese, also called queso anejo, provides a sharp counterpoint to the smoky brisket.

Find it near other specialty cheeses or in Mexican grocery stores.

Sausage Spaghetti

Sausage, peppers and onions meet pasta with marinara in this sausage spaghetti recipe.

Serve with a Caesar salad on the side.

Chili-Topped Sweet Potatoes

Transform ordinary baked potatoes into a full dinner with these chili-topped spuds.

In this healthy recipe, we use sweet potatoes for an added nutrient kick.
